DESCRIPTION:    Speaker\n\n\nLuca Schaffler\nRoma Tre University\n\n\n\n\n\n\nThe moduli space of hyperplanes in projective space has a family of geometric and modular compactifications that parametrize stable hyperplane arrangements with respect to a weight vector. Among these\, there is a toric compactification that generalizes the Losev-Manin moduli space of points on the line. We study the first natural wall crossing that modifies this compactification into a non-toric one by varying the weights. As an application of our work\, we show that any Q-factorialization of the blow up at the identity of the torus of the generalized Losev-Manin space is not a Mori dream space for a sufficiently high number of hyperplanes. Additionally\, for lines in the plane\, we provide a precise description of the wall crossing. This is joint work with Patricio Gallardo.
